Lighthouse Pocket Diapers
Pocket diapers are a popular choice among cloth diapering parents. They consist of a waterproof outer shell with a pocket where you can insert absorbent liners. This design allows for easy customization of absorbency levels.
**Product Description:**
Lighthouse pocket diapers feature a soft suede cloth inner lining that keeps your baby feeling dry. The pocket allows you to adjust absorbency by adding or removing inserts. They have a trim fit, making them suitable for active babies.

Lighthouse Prefold Diapers
Prefold diapers are a versatile and economical option for parents who prefer traditional cloth diapering. They consist of rectangular pieces of fabric that you fold and secure with a diaper cover.
**Product Description:**
Lighthouse prefold diapers are made from layers of high-quality cotton, bamboo, or hemp, providing excellent absorbency. They come in various sizes to accommodate babies of different ages and needs.

Cleaning and Maintenance
Proper cleaning and maintenance are crucial for ensuring the longevity and effectiveness of your Lighthouse cloth diapers. Here are the essential steps to keep your diapers in top condition:
Prepping New Diapers
When you first receive your Lighthouse cloth diapers, it’s important to prepare them for use. Follow these steps:
- **Wash and Dry:** Wash new diapers at least once before using them. This helps remove any residues from the manufacturing process and ensures optimal absorbency.
- **No Need to Soak:** Lighthouse diapers do not require soaking before use. Simply wash them as you would regular laundry.
Washing Guidelines
Follow these washing guidelines to keep your Lighthouse cloth diapers clean and odor-free:
- **Remove Solids:** Shake or rinse off any solid waste from the diaper into the toilet.
- **Pre-Rinse:** Run a cold pre-rinse cycle to remove excess urine and prevent stains.
- **Wash with Detergent:** Use a cloth-diaper safe detergent in a hot water wash cycle. Be sure to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ines for your specific machine.
- **Extra Rinse:** Run an additional rinse cycle to ensure all detergent residues are removed.
- **Avoid Fabric Softeners and Bleach:** Do not use fabric softeners or bleach, as they can reduce absorbency and damage the fabric.
5.3 Stain Removal Techniques
If you encounter stubborn stains on your Lighthouse cloth diapers, here are some tips for stain removal:
- **Sun Bleaching:** Hang the stained diaper in direct sunlight. The natural bleaching effect of the sun can help fade stains.
- **Lemon Juice:** Apply lemon juice to the stain and let it sit for a few hours before washing.
- **Hydrogen Peroxide:** Dilute hydrogen peroxide with water and apply it to the stain. Let it sit for a few minutes before washing.
Storage and Drying
Proper storage and drying can help extend the lifespan of your Lighthouse cloth diapers:
- **Dry Pail Storage:** Store used diapers in a dry pail with good airflow until wash day. Avoid using airtight containers as they can trap odors.
- **Washing Frequency:** Aim to wash your diapers every 2-3 days to prevent bacterial growth and odors.
- **Line Drying:** Sun drying is ideal for both stain removal and natural disinfection. If line drying is not possible, use a low-heat setting in the dryer.
